                           mARYLEBONE FLAT

This well appointed gentleman's London pad is in central Marlebone and has 1 main bedroom with en-suite, a bathroom, open plan lounge/kitchen/diner and a slightly difficult, narrow room connected to the hall and also the open plan area via sliding doors. It makes an ideal study, but the owner needed to sleep guests from time to time. Our solution was to install a clever Murphy wall bed system from Clei Italy, which opens sideways, as there was not space to open a standard one from head to foot.  We also added a folding headboard, lights and a slim set of open and closed shelves. The bed is king size and strong and comfortable. Most ingeniously, the desk, attached to the closed bed face, tucks underneath when it's open, but swivels so that slim things on its surface, like paperwork or a laptop can stay in place and not slide off! 
he flat's owner is a fan of the Rolling Stones, Bob Dylan and various 1960s and 70's music especially, and there was a gently 60's - 70s theme going on through the interior design of the flat.
​The exposed brick wall, kitchen and bathrooms were already done.  I finally got to use Kartell's AI chairs which were the 1st chairs designed by AI and are freakishly comfortable and cool! Also their co-ordinating console table was a good fit for the hall. 
The gorgeous green leather sofa is by Stressless and reclines on all 3 sections. I designed the orange shelving unit and had it made by
Dot Bespoke.
I made the peep show table lamp from antique nautical ship's binnacle compass casing and some vintage magazines. I also made some of the hallway images and collages. The Stones album on the shelf, was beautifully embroidered by SeamstressForTheBand
